this is post for newbees who (like me Lol ) gets caught when does warp&dock procedure. Pro and "PVP-gods" can ignore it (or troll)

Problem: when you warp to station your ship stops near to warp-in point. This is usually "almost dock range" but not always. Now when you get out of warp you ship stoped 1-2 kilometers off the station. And now ship gets speed to reach station. If there is camper on SBed arty ship he can lock and one-shot many untanked ships while that ship can't do anything.

Solution: it is always better to warp to undock point. First time you docked to low- or 0.0sec station undock and make bookmark. And use it to warp&dock. You always get into docking range and can dock before anyone locks you.

PS: well. Not exactly always: there is stations with very small undock area. Keep it in mind.
